The Tumultuous Journey of Love in Beating Hearts
Beating Hearts, the 2024 romantic crime drama from director Gilles Lellouche, plunges viewers into a world where first love is tested by the brutal realities of urban life and the passage of time. The story centers on Clotaire, a rebellious local teenager with a penchant for trouble, who becomes utterly smitten with his schoolmate, Jackie. Their connection is immediate and undeniable, a pure spark amidst their disparate backgrounds. But as young love often does, it takes a dark turn when Clotaire's petty criminality spirals into deeper involvement with gang violence, setting him on a destructive path that pulls them apart. This isn't just a simple romcom; it’s a sprawling narrative about destiny, showing how every choice, every misstep, somehow leads these two star-crossed lovers back to each other, no matter the years or the distance. Behind the Making of Beating Hearts: A French-Belgian Co-Production
The creative force behind Beating Hearts is Gilles Lellouche, who not only directed but also co-wrote the screenplay alongside Ahmed Hamidi and Audrey Diwan. Their script is an adaptation of Neville Thompson's 1997 novel, Jackie Loves Johnser OK?, which immediately tells you this isn't some hastily conceived original. The film itself is a robust co-production, bringing together an impressive array of French and Belgian companies, including Trésor Films, Chi-Fou-Mi Productions, StudioCanal, and Artémis Productions, among others. This collaborative effort speaks to the film's ambition and scope. The cast is a blend of established talent and rising stars, with Adèle Exarchopoulos and François Civil leading the charge, bringing a palpable chemistry to their roles as the adult Clotaire and Jackie. Young Mallory Wanecque and Malik Frikah portray their younger selves, anchoring the film's nostalgic, formative years with raw authenticity. The ensemble cast also boasts familiar faces like Alain Chabat, Benoît Poelvoorde, and Vincent Lacoste, adding layers of gravitas and unexpected charm to the narrative. The Heartbeat of Beating Hearts: Why It Resonates So Deeply
What truly makes Beating Hearts stand out isn't just its engaging plot or its pedigree; it's the film's ability to blend genres and themes into a cohesive, emotional experience. You'll find elements of a classic romcom in the early, innocent stages of Clotaire and Jackie's relationship, but it's quickly steeped in the grittier realities of a crime drama. Honestly, it’s a beautiful mess. The film leans heavily into its romantic core, exploring how a bond forged in adolescence can endure—or even be rekindled—despite life's most destructive turns. There's a powerful sense of nostalgia woven throughout, especially in its musical undertones, which hint at a time when a specific album could define a relationship. I keep coming back to that early scene, where young Clotaire, in a misguided attempt to impress Jackie, pinches her favorite The Cure album. A small act, perhaps, but it's loaded with foreshadowing, showing his protective, yet ultimately flawed, nature. That's a defining moment. This film isn't afraid to get messy, to show the consequences of impulsive actions and the long shadow they cast. It’s a story about fate, about how some connections are just meant to be, no matter the obstacles. The performances, particularly from its leads, are captivating, drawing you into their complex emotional landscape. We're talking about a film that takes its time, all 160 minutes of it, to really explore the nuances of love, loss, and redemption. It’s a journey.

Q: What is the runtime of Beating Hearts? A: Beating Hearts, released in 2024, has a substantial runtime of 160 minutes. This allows the film to fully develop its sprawling romantic and dramatic narrative, spanning years in the lives of its main characters.
Q: Is Beating Hearts based on a book? A: Yes, Beating Hearts is an adaptation of a novel. The film is based on Jackie Loves Johnser OK?, a 1997 novel written by Irish author Neville Thompson.
Q: Who directed the film Beating Hearts? A: The 2024 film Beating Hearts was directed by Gilles Lellouche. He also contributed to the screenplay, working alongside Ahmed Hamidi and Audrey Diwan.
Q: What genres does Beating Hearts belong to? A: Beating Hearts is a genre-blending film, primarily categorized as Romance, Crime, and Drama. It also incorporates elements of a romcom and has a strong nostalgic feel, with musical undertones.
